> I'd suggest pure CSS popup handled by wicket ajax. Maybe very simple js to
> add some class to the body (for example to add a blur).
>
> ```
> <div id="popup" class="open">
>     <i class="icon-window-close" id="popup__close"></i>
>     <div class="popup__outer">
>     <div id="popup__content">
>             <div>My beautiful popup content</div>
>     </div>
>     </div>
> </div>
> ```
>
> ```
> body.has-popup {
>     overflow: hidden;
> }
> body.has-popup>.container {
>     filter: blur(5px);
>     overflow: hidden;
> }
> #popup {
>     overflow-y: auto;
> }
> #popup__close {
>     display: none;
> }
> #popup__content {
>     max-width: 700px;
>     margin: 0 auto;
>     background: #222222AA;
>     padding: 10px;
> }
> #popup.open {
>     position: fixed;
>     width: 100vw; height: 100vh;
>     left: 0; top: 0;
> }
> #popup.open .popup__outer {
>     display: flex;
>     justify-content: center;
>     flex-direction: column;
>     min-height: 100%;
>     margin-bottom: 50px; /* fix issue with chrome control bar */
> }
> #popup.open #popup__close {
>     position: fixed;
>     top: 20px; right: 20px;
>     font-size: 200%;
>     display: block;
> }
> #popup.open #popup__close:before {
>     text-shadow: 0 0 10px grey;
> }

>> IMHO we should try to find a very simple solution for the common middle
>> ground that
>> - supports more than just alert dialogs, e.g. forms
>> - doesn't impose huge markup on users
>> - doesn't need much if configuration
>> - isn't a one-fits-all component (we'll fail with that anyway)
>> - is Wicket-y, e.g server rendered, no JS required and simple
